The median annual wage for Statisticians in South Carolina is $65,850 (May 2024 BLS OES). The mean (average) is $70,160.
Pay spans roughly $31,750 at the 10th percentile to $118,960 at the 90th, so experience and specialisation move this figure a lot. At the median that is about $31.66 per hour. An estimated 310 people work as statisticians in South Carolina.
